Laura Ling Is Resting After Arriving in States

Laura Ling and Euna Lee have been taking it easy after coming back to the United States, and it makes perfect sense why. The American journalists, officially pardoned on Tuesday, had been sentenced to 12 years hard labor and finally touched down in the U.S. after former President Bill Clinton went through negotiations with North Korean leader Kim Jong II.

Laura Ling's sister, Lisa Ling, said that "My sister is absolutely exhausted and just resting." It turns out that she wasn't just happy to be home for the obvious reasons (um, freedom?), but for the food. Laura Ling's first meal was a "special herbal Chinese soup" that her mother prepared at 3 in the morning for her arrival.

"She was telling us how there were rocks in her rice [in North Korea]," Lisa Ling commented.

"This is kind of an unprecedented situation and we have completely drawn support from so many people," Lisa Ling told the press. "We are so especially appreciative of our government who really came to the rescue."

Here's to Euna Lee's and Laura Ling's release--and rice without rocks in it.
